Prevents the client from accidentally connecting to a server on a
different network.
I noticed its possible to connect to mainnet servers on a signet
instance causing the recent peers to get populated with mainnet peers
rendering the wallet instance barely usable. Doing this check should
prevent this and similar issues.

Enforce that the information used to create a bolt11 invoice using
`get_bolt11_invoice()` is similar to the related instance of PaymentInfo
by requiring a PaymentInfo as argument for `get_bolt11_invoice()`.
This way the invoice cannot differ from the created PaymentInfo.
This allows to use the information in PaymentInfo for validation of
incoming htlcs more reliably.
To cover all required information for the creation of a b11 invoice the
PaymentInfo class has to be extended with a expiry and
min_final_cltv_expiry. This requires a db upgrade.
Renames RecvMPPResolution.ACCEPTED to .COMPLETE as .ACCEPTED is somewhat
misleading. Accepted could imply that the preimage for this set has been
revealed or that the set has been settled, however it only means that we
have received the full set (it is complete), but the set still can be
failed (e.g. through cltv timeout) and has not been claimed yet.
util.callback_mgr.callbacks was not getting properly cleared between tests.
Every time an Abstract_Wallet or an LNWorker (or many other subclasses of EventListener) is instantiated,
self.register_callbacks() is called in __init__, which puts callbacks into util.callback_mgr.callbacks.
These are only cleaned up if we explicitly call Abstract_Wallet.stop() or LNWorker.stop() later, which we usually do not do in the tests.
As a result, when running multiple unit tests in a row, lots of objects created in a given testcase are never GC-ed and leak into subsequent tests. This is not only a memory leak, but wastes compute too: when events are triggered and cbs get called, these old objects also have their cbs called.
After running all (~1061) unit tests, I observe util.callback_mgr.callbacks had 30 events with a total of 3156 callbacks stored.
On my laptop, running all unit tests previously took ~115 sec, and now it takes ~73 sec.

1. Do not remove local transaction in find_base_tx.
This logic was intended to cleanup claim transactions that are
never broadcast (for example, if the counterparty gets a refund)
(see 1bf1de36cb)
However, this code is too unspecific and may result in fund loss,
because the transaction being removed may contain outgoing payments.
For example, if the electrum server is not responsive, the tx will
be seen as local and deleted. In that case, another payment will
be attempted, thus paying twice.
2. Do not remove tx after try_broadcasting returns False.
The server might be lying to us. We can only remove the local tx
if there is a base_tx, because the next tx we create will try to
spend the same output.
